Dry Peas Vadas
- 1 cup dried peas
- 1 tablespoon white Urad Dal, soaked in water for a few minutes and drained
- 4 -5 red chilies, for grinding
- 1 potato, grated
- 1 carrot, grated
- 2 green chilies, washed and chopped
- 1 inch ginger, washed,peeled and choppped
- asafetida powder, as required
- fresh coriander, chopped,as required
- curry leaf, chopped,as required
- salt, as required
- oil (for frying)
- Soak the peas in water the previous night.
- The next morning, remove the skin and grind the peas well with the red chillies, asafoetida and salt.
- DO NOT add too much of water when you grind.
- Mix the urad dal, grated and cut veggies and the ground peas.
- Wet your palms with a little water.
- Take the mixture in you palms and shape it into a round shape (like a vada).
- Do not make a hole in the center of the vada.
- Heat oil in a wok.
- Fry the vadas in it till golden brown on both sides.
- Remove from heat, drain on paper towels and serve hot with tomato ketchup or coconut chutney.
